Understanding Personal Cyber Protection Insurance
Personal Cyber Protection Insurance, also known as cyber liability insurance, is a crucial coverage option in today’s digital age. With the increasing number of online interactions and data breaches, this type of insurance offers protection against financial losses and legal liabilities arising from cyber incidents. In Arizona, where technology-related crimes are on the rise, having such insurance can be a game-changer for individuals who have suffered personal injuries due to cyberattacks.
This specialized policy helps cover costs related to data breaches, including investigation, notification of affected parties, credit monitoring services, and legal fees. It ensures that individuals who may have inadvertently shared sensitive information or fallen victim to hacking attempts are not left vulnerable. By understanding their Cyber Protection Insurance options, Arizona residents can take proactive steps to safeguard their digital identities and secure compensation for any resulting personal injuries.

Navigating Claims Process: Steps & Tips
Navigating the claims process for a personal injury can be daunting, but understanding the steps involved can help streamline your journey. First, assess your injuries and seek medical attention immediately to document your condition. Then, gather essential evidence such as medical records, police reports, witness statements, and photos of the incident scene.
Next, research and identify the appropriate legal options, including personal injury compensation through Cyber Protection Insurance in AZ if relevant. Consult with an experienced attorney who can guide you through the process, explain your rights, and help negotiate with insurance companies for a fair settlement. Remember to keep detailed records of all communications, expenses, and documentation related to your claim throughout this process.
